Who is playing who in college football playoffs?

It will be the Alabama Crimson Tide and the Georgia Bulldogs facing off in the College Football Playoff National Championship after each squad won its semifinal matchup. The top-ranked Crimson Tide took down No. 4 Cincinnati 27-6 in the Cotton Bowl.

Who is calling the national championship game?

Chris Fowler and Kirk Herbstreit will call their eighth CFP National Championship together, celebrating the close of their 26th college football season as a commentating team.

Where is the 2023 college football national championship?

The 2023 College Football Playoffs National Championship Game is scheduled to be played Jan. 9 at SoFi Stadium. The new venue is located 13 miles from UCLA’s campus, which is half as far as the 26 mile trip to the Rose Bowl.

How many times has Alabama won the national championship?

How many National Championships has Alabama won? In the school’s history, the Tide have hoisted college football’s national trophy 15 times. Their first title came back in 1925 under head coach Wallace Wade.

Who is hosting national championship?

Lucas Oil Stadium is proud to host the 2022 College Football National Championship. Indianapolis will be the first cold weather city to host this prestigious event and is expecting over 100,000 guests to enjoy our downtown extravaganza.
